Tarragon Lovers Scallops

Allrecipes.com


Lightly browned sea scallops complemented by a smooth brown butter sauce with fresh tarragon. All you fans of tarragon, this is the recipe for you!

Original Recipe Yield 4 servings

Ingredients

2 tablespoons olive oil

5 tablespoons butter, divided

1 1/2 pounds sea scallops, rinsed and drained

1 teaspoon salt to taste

1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

1/2 cup dry white wine

1 lemon, zested

2 tablespoons chopped fresh tarragon

Directions

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il and 1/2 tablespoon but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Season scallops with salt and pepper. Place half of the scallops in the skillet without crowding; cook until browned, about 2 to 3 minutes on each side. Remove scallops to a plate.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il and 1/2 tablespoon butter in the skillet, and cook remaining scallops. Remove to plate.

Wipe out skillet, and return skillet to medium heat. Pour in wine, and boil 1 or 2 minutes, until reduced to about 2 tablespoons. Reduce heat to low, and whisk in the remaining 4 tablespoons butter; just softening butter to form a smooth sauce. Stir in salt, lemon zest, and tarragon. Pour sauce over scallops.
